Klasa MainStatsPassword

namespace Kei\Webas\Dedicated\SettingsSystem

Klasa służy do ustawienia głównego hasła do statystyk odwiedzin każdej strony WWW

Wykorzystywana jest w klasie \Kei\Webas\Dedicated\SettingsSystem\Edit

Klasa implementuje interfejs DumperInterface


Dostępne metody klasy

::Factory()
return MainStatsPassword

Statyczna metoda zwracająca instancję klasy. Wzorzec projektowy Fabryka.

setPassword($a)
return $this

$a → Nowe hasło do statystyk

getPassword()
return string

Zwraca ustawione wyżej hasło do statystyk. UWAGA! Metoda nie zwraca hasła, które zostało poprzednio zapisane na serwerze

*dump()
return Array

Zobacz więcej tutaj DumperInterface

Gwiazdka przed nazwą metody oznacza iż ta metoda jest własnością klasy rodzica (dziedziczącej).


Wyjątki

Przejdź do pełnej listy wyjątków

Pamiętaj o tym, aby zawsze być przygotowanym na zwrócenie wyjątku przez skrypt PHP niezależnie od tego jak bardzo małoprawdopodobnym uważasz jego wystąpienie.


Przykłady wykorzystania

W poniższym przykładzie pominięto autoryzację do serwera. Obiekt Client znajduje się w zmiennej $webas. Więcej o autoryzacji przeczytasz w dziale jak rozpocząć ?

Nie zawijaj wierszy<?php
// Autoryzacja...

// Aktualizacja głównego hasła do statystyk
$webas->SettingsSystem()->
    Edit()->
        setStatPasswordValue(\Kei\Webas\Dedicated\SettingsSystem\MainStatsPassword::Factory()->
            setPassword('zaq12wsx'))->
    execute();

Klasa MainStatsPassword · NiceAPI dla PHP 5.6